For all who don’t know, the Montana Trapper’s Association puts on the Youth Trapper Camp (YTC) each year during the third weekend of June. Looks like19-21 June this year.

While we focus the camp on kids ages 7-18, adults are welcome. The camp is broken down into a three year program, with second year students learning more than the first, and the third year students going to the field with experienced instructors.

Essentially, $50 gets a student the entire weekend and meals are included. Usually, families camp out on the farm in tents or campers. This year the program will be held in Augusta, MT.

The cutoff date for applications is June 5th!

This can,be a great excuse for a Family Vacation to Montana for the Youth Camp and both Yellowstone and Glacier National Parks are close by as many other points of interest .

I taught snare making and how and where to set them as well as knife sharpening for many years . There were families from the Eastern states and the Western states as well and the same for the South West .

Id suggest a camera with a extra SD card as well as a notebook to write notes so you don't forget as the student will learn a great deal in a short period of time .
Even when its booked to capacity the students can and will still feel as if it's a one on one experience !

One of my high lights was when I get a picture from a past student with a big pile of fur they caught after receiving instructions from alk the instructors and myself .
